I Never Took $50,000 For Performance At National Cathedral Fundraiser – Sonnie Badu

June 22, 2022
Stephen M.Cby Stephen M.C
in Entertainment
0
Sonnie Badu receives Lifetime Achievement Award from Joe Biden

Ghanaian-UK based gospel singer, Sonnie Badu

Ghanaian UK-based gospel singer, Sonnie Badu, has broken silence on a 50,000 dollars he reportedly charged for a brief musical performance during the launch of the National Cathedral fundraising campaign held in the United States in February 2019.

The Ghanaian musician denied claims of charging such an amount of money from organizers. According to Sonnie who responded to the claim in a tweet, he never demanded payment for his service. He again highlighted the poor reception at the fundraising event where none of his team, including himself, was offered a seat.

“Wow, thanks for alerting me. I was not given a dime …not even a seat for me and my team. We stood outside,” read Sonnie’s response to a Twitter user who wanted clarification on the amount he took for his musical performance.

Reacting to the singer’s statement, the Member of Parliament for Ningo Prampram and a member of the National Democratic Congress, Sam Nartey George, called out the Akuffo Addo-led administration and the National Cathedral Board for fund misappropriation.

Sam George
Member of Parliament for Ningo Prampram, Sam George

Parts of Sam George’s statement read: “They claimed to have paid Sonnie Badu $50,000 for a song ministration at the launch in the US. Now he has come out to say he was not given a dime and not even a seat was offered to him and his team. So, who took the $50,000? Surely the Trustees do NOT know about this! Again, they claimed to have paid GHS30,000 to each of the gospel artists who ministered at the launch here in Accra. Can those artists also confirm if they received these monies?”.

The fundraiser for the construction of the National Cathedral project was held at the Museum of the Bible in Washington DC, in 2019. The event was attended by President Nana Addo Dankwa Akufo-Addo and other dignitaries.

Numerous Ghanaians have expressed their displeasure in the government’s idea to erect the National Cathedral which in no way contributes anything to the development of the country. Ghanaians are still facing harsh conditions in the country yet the government prefers building a cathedral.
